Class ImageTraceSmoother
A név: Aspose.Svg.ImageVectorization Összefoglaló: Aspose.SVG.dll (25.5.0)
A ImageTraceSimplifier osztály felelős a nyomon követési pontok sorozata által megközelíthető curve pontszámának mérsékléséért.Ez az osztály a legközelebbi szomszédságot alkalmazza.
[ComVisible(true)]
public class ImageTraceSmoother : IImageTraceSmoother
Inheritance
Implements
Örökletes tagok
object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
ImageTraceSmoother()
Kezdeményez egy új példát az Aspose.Svg.ImageVectorization.ImagTraceSmoother osztály.
public ImageTraceSmoother()
ImageTraceSmoother(int)
Kezdeményez egy új példát az Aspose.Svg.ImageVectorization.ImagTraceSmoother osztály.
public ImageTraceSmoother(int severity)
Parameters
severity
int
A súlyosság
Properties
Extent
A keresési pont által figyelembe vett régió terjedelmének beállítása.Minden magasabb vagy alacsonyabb értéket ennek a tartománynak a minimális és maximális értékeivel összhangban kell tartani.
public int Extent { get; set; }
ingatlan értéke
Methods
Smooth(Személyes )
A nyomot megrázza.
public virtual IEnumerable<pointf> Smooth(IEnumerable<pointf> trace)
Parameters
trace
IEnumerable
<
PointF
>
A nyompontok listája.
Returns
IEnumerable < PointF >
A nyomon követett pontok listája.